板式降膜蒸发器结垢形成原因及防治措施 被引量:2

The scabbing cause and preventable measures of plate model dropping film evaporator

摘要 板式降膜蒸发器具有蒸水量大、汽耗低的优点,但是板片的结垢影响了其优势的发挥,本文通过分析结垢形成原因,提出了提高首效Na2 OK浓度。 Plate model dropping film evaporator has advangtages of large in evaporated water and low in steam consumption,but the influence of scabbing cause or the devoloping superiority.This paper analysed the scabbing cause and preventable measures.
